Income & Employment in Kansas City
The median household income in Kansas City is $60,739, 13% below the statewide median of $69,747. The local unemployment rate of 4.3% is higher than the stateβs 3.3%. Population grew 1.5% recently.

Cost of Living in Kansas City
Kansas City has a cost of living index of 93.3 (where 100 equals the national average), slightly below the national benchmark. The median home value is $147,100. Median monthly rent is $1,073. Renters spend 21.2% of income on rent, well within the 30% affordability guideline.

Education & Schools in Kansas City
The high school graduation rate in Kansas City is 72.6%, below the national average and a challenge for the community. The student-teacher ratio is 15.4:1. Local districts invest $16,427 per student, well above the national median. The city has 56 public schools serving 28,120 students. Climate in Kansas City
Kansas City enjoys a moderate climate with an annual average of 57.4Β°F. Summers average 77.6Β°F. Winters average 37.5Β°F. Annual precipitation is 42 inches.
